Oval rath KE053-009---- with Man-made underground passage KE053-009001- lies at the junction of 4 fields on a gentle N facing slope.
When the laneway was being widened about 9 years ago, a Man-made underground passage was discovered outside the bank in the S sector, but was subsequently covered over again. It consisted of 2 circular, beehive-shaped chambers connected by a passage. Neither chamber was high enough to provide standing room.
The above description is derived from J. Cuppage, ‘Corca Dhuibhne. Dingle Peninsula archaeological survey. Ballyferriter. Oidhreacht Chorca Dhuibhne’ (1986), no. 353. In certain instances the entries have been revised and updated in the light of recent research.
